🕊️ What Is a Jamaican Death Certificate?

A Jamaican death certificate is an official government-issued record confirming the details of a person’s passing. It is provided by the Registrar General’s Department (RGD) and includes the name of the deceased, date and location of death, cause of death, and other registration details.

This certificate is necessary for legal, financial, and administrative matters and is often required by embassies, banks, insurance companies, and government agencies.

✅ Who Can Apply?

The following people are allowed to apply for a certified death certificate in Jamaica:

  • Spouse of the deceased
  • Child or parent of the deceased
  • Executor of the will or estate
  • Funeral home acting on behalf of the family
  • A legal representative with written permission

📍 Where to Apply for a Death Certificate

You can apply through the following methods:

  • Online at the official RGD website
  • In person at any RGD branch or approved Tax Office
  • Via mobile outreach units (available in select parishes)

📝 Required Information

To apply, you will need the following details:

  • Full name of the deceased
  • Date and parish of death
  • Name of hospital or location where the death occurred
  • Name of the informant (person who reported the death)
  • Name of funeral home (if applicable)

If you’re missing any information, the RGD offers a manual search option for an additional fee.

💻 Applying Online

Follow these steps to apply online:

  1. Go to www.rgd.gov.jm
  2. Navigate to “Apply for Certificates” and choose “Death Certificate”
  3. Fill in the required fields and choose delivery or pickup
  4. Pay using credit or debit card

Processing Time: Standard service takes 7–10 business days, while express service takes 3–5 days.

🏢 Applying In Person

If you prefer to apply physically, visit an RGD branch or Tax Office with:

  • Valid photo identification (ID or passport)
  • Completed application form (available at the office)
  • Cash or card payment

The clerk will issue a receipt with the expected delivery timeline. You will be contacted once the certificate is ready.

💰 Death Certificate Costs (2025)

  • Standard Service: JMD $1,500
  • Express Service: JMD $3,000
  • Manual Search: JMD $300 – $500 (if needed)
  • International Shipping: Extra fees apply

🌍 Applying from Overseas

Jamaicans abroad can request a death certificate through the RGD’s website. Be sure to select international courier delivery if required. Make sure your form is filled out accurately to avoid delays. Delivery time will depend on your country and shipping method.

📌 What If the Death Wasn’t Registered?

If the death was not registered at the time it occurred — which sometimes happens in rural areas or during home deaths — a late registration must be done before applying for a certificate. This requires additional documentation:

  • Medical certificate of cause of death
  • Affidavit from someone present at the time of death
  • Two witnesses who can confirm the details
  • Supporting documents such as ID or burial record

Late registration can take up to 6 weeks and must be processed by the RGD before a certificate is issued.

📄 Why You May Need Multiple Copies

One certified copy might not be enough. Banks, insurance companies, and embassies usually require an original copy for their records. You can request additional copies during your application. Each costs the same as the original and is processed at the same time.
